Deconstructing the Weight: It's More Than Just a Number

When we talk about the weight of a mini scuba tank, we need to consider three distinct measurements:

1. Tare Weight (Empty Weight): This is the base weight of the tank itself, completely empty of any air. It's the physical weight of the aluminum or steel cylinder and the valve. This is the number most manufacturers list.

2. Air Weight: This is a crucial and often overlooked factor. Compressed air has mass. A tank filled to 3000 PSI holds a significant amount of air, which adds real weight. For a standard aluminum 80-cubic-foot tank, the air inside weighs about 6 pounds (2.7 kg)! For smaller mini tanks, the air weight is proportionally less but still substantial.

3. Buoyancy Characteristics: This isn't a weight you carry on land, but it's critical underwater. Aluminum tanks become more buoyant as you breathe the air out because the tank itself displaces water. A full aluminum tank is negatively buoyant (sinks), but an empty one can be positively buoyant (floats). Steel tanks remain negatively buoyant throughout the dive. This affects how much weight you need in your integrated weight system, indirectly affecting your total carried load.

The Core Factor: Tank Material (Aluminum vs. Steel)

The choice of material is the single biggest determinant of a tank's weight and characteristics.

Aluminum Tanks (The Common Choice for Mini Tanks):

  • Weight: Lighter than steel for the same volume. This is the primary reason most portable and mini tanks are made from aluminum alloys like 6061.
  • Pros: Corrosion-resistant, lower cost, widely available.
  • Cons: Thicker walls to achieve the same pressure rating, making them bulkier than a comparable steel tank. They change buoyancy significantly during a dive.

Steel Tanks (The Durable, Streamlined Option):

  • Weight: Heavier than aluminum, but because steel is stronger, the walls can be thinner. This means a steel tank of the same capacity can be more compact.
  • Pros: More durable and long-lasting, better buoyancy characteristics (remain negative), slimmer profile.
  • Cons: Prone to rust if not cared for properly, generally more expensive, less common in the mini-tank size range.

Weight Breakdown by Common Mini Tank Sizes

Here’s a detailed table showing typical weights for the most popular portable mini scuba tank sizes. Remember, weights can vary slightly by manufacturer.

Tank Capacity (Cubic Feet) Material Empty Weight (Approx.) Full Weight (Approx., including air) Common Uses
6 cu ft Aluminum 2.0 - 2.5 lbs (0.9 - 1.1 kg) 2.4 - 3.0 lbs (1.1 - 1.4 kg) Emergency backup (pony bottle), snorkeling assist
13 cu ft Aluminum 4.0 - 5.0 lbs (1.8 - 2.3 kg) 5.0 - 6.2 lbs (2.3 - 2.8 kg) Shallow reef exploration, free diving assist, pool training
19 cu ft Aluminum 5.5 - 6.5 lbs (2.5 - 2.9 kg) 7.0 - 8.2 lbs (3.2 - 3.7 kg) Longer snorkeling sessions, underwater photography (short dives)
30 cu ft Aluminum 7.5 - 9.0 lbs (3.4 - 4.1 kg) 10.0 - 11.8 lbs (4.5 - 5.4 kg) Technical diving as a stage bottle, extended recreational mini-dives
40 cu ft (High-Pressure Steel) Steel 10.0 - 11.0 lbs (4.5 - 5.0 kg) 12.5 - 13.8 lbs (5.7 - 6.3 kg) Serious backup gas, longer mission profiles where compactness is key

Real-World Weight: Adding the Gear

The tank alone isn't the whole story. To use it, you need additional gear, and that gear has weight. When calculating your total pack weight, you must account for the entire system.

  • Regulator: A small first or second stage regulator can add 1.5 to 3 pounds (0.7 - 1.4 kg).
  • Boot or Protective Cover: A simple rubber boot adds a few ounces.
  • Pressure Gauge (SPG): Another 0.5 to 1 pound (0.2 - 0.45 kg).
  • Harness or Straps: A minimalist harness to carry the tank can add 1-2 pounds (0.45 - 0.9 kg).

So, a typical 13 cu ft mini tank setup (tank, reg, gauge, harness) could easily weigh 8-10 pounds (3.6 - 4.5 kg) total. This is a more realistic figure for planning your excursion.

Weight vs. Performance: The Dive Time Trade-Off

The fundamental rule is simple: more air capacity equals more weight. A larger, heavier tank gives you longer bottom time. A smaller, lighter tank is more portable but limits your dive duration. Your choice depends entirely on your activity.

For a snorkeler who wants to duck dive and explore a coral head for a few minutes, a 6 cu ft tank is incredibly light and perfect for the job. The weight penalty is minimal for the freedom it provides.

For an underwater videographer needing 20-30 minutes at 15-20 feet, a 19 or 30 cu ft tank is necessary. The extra weight is a worthwhile trade for the extended creative time.

For a technical diver using it as a bailout bottle, the weight is a secondary concern to the guaranteed air supply. They will choose the capacity needed for a safe ascent and carry it regardless.

Practical Considerations for Carrying and Travel

How the weight feels is as important as the number on the scale. A well-designed carrying system makes a 10-pound tank feel much lighter than an awkward 6-pound one.

Carrying Comfort: Look for tanks that come with or are compatible with a comfortable backpack-style harness. Distributing the weight across your shoulders and back is far better than carrying a naked cylinder by hand.

Airline Travel: This is a major consideration. While the tank itself might be under most airlines' checked baggage weight limits for a single item, you cannot fly with a pressurized scuba tank. You must travel with it completely empty and valve-open. Always check with your specific airline for their regulations regarding scuba equipment. The compact size of mini tanks is a huge advantage here, as they fit more easily into luggage.

Daily Use: If you're hiking a mile to your favorite shore diving spot, the difference between a 5-pound setup and an 8-pound setup is very noticeable. Practice carrying your full kit on land before attempting a long trek.
